Sigmund Freud’s concept of das Unheimliche (the uncanny) is central. The home is supposed to be heimlich (homely, familiar). When it becomes unheimlich , it represents the return of repressed trauma.

Suddenly, the horror becomes tragedy. The house isn't evil; it is a lonely, grieving heart encased in wood and plaster. This emotional pivot elevates Monster House above standard haunted house fare. It is a story about domestic trauma, unchecked grief, and the failure of adults to protect the vulnerable. monster house 1
